If the sore is a round circle with red in the middle and like a bumpy rash on the outer circle it could be ring worm. In which case you will need ointment to clear it up and a wash to get rid of any other ringworm that might be on the cat (normally three washes in a special ringworm rinse) Then everything has to be cleaned to ringworm specifications to make sure no humans or other pets get it. bestest
